Editor’s note: Over the next few months, the Gazette will be printing Senior Showcases, which are short biographies or highlights about senior athletes who had their final year of high school cut short due to Covid-19. This is being done as a way to pay tribute to these student athletes. We hope you enjoy this feature. You can nominate a senior to be featured by emailing matt@ mariposagazette.com.

Mackenzie Arnold

Mackenzie Arnold

If you’ve read this sports section regularly over the last few years, surely you came across the name Mackenzie Arnold.

Every spring, the Mariposa County High School senior is included in stories about swimming, for her repeatedly strong finishes.

Although her swim season was canceled due to Covid-19, she is still remaining positive. Here is a little more about the soon-to-be graduate.

Name: Mackenzie Arnold

Age: 17

What do you miss about spring sports? “I miss being able to hang out with friends. At swim meets, you’re swimming for maybe a minute in most of your events, so most of your time is spent hanging out with your friends and cheering them on, from the side of the pool. I also miss the van rides to swim meets. I think that’s what I miss most.”

What is your greatest accomplishment? “I don’t know what it is. I mostly just swim for fun now. It’s not as much about competing. It’s fun and it’s been a great way for me to de-stress. Getting in a pool is a fantastic way to relieve any stress I’m feeling. Everything seems clearer and simpler when I get out of the pool.”

Hobbies: “I enjoy being outside and hiking. I like boating and kayaking, too. I am a reader. I’ve been reading so much since I’ve been stuck at home. I’ve gotten through a lot of books. I also like doing art sometimes in my free time.”

Plans after high school: “I will be attending UCLA in the fall, majoring in atmospheric and oceanic science and mathematics.”

Who are you grateful for; who got you to this point in your life or in sports? “I would definitely say my parents. My dad (Buz Arnold) specifically took over as the coach of the team two years ago when the coach we had previously stopped doing it. So it’s been him and (coach) Michelle Jones who took over the coaching mantle and allowed us to keep having a swim team. My mom, Chelsea Arnold, has been a major influence academics-wise.”
